"All guests who present themselves are to be welcomed as Christ, for he himself will say: 'I was a stranger and you welcomed me'.” This passage from the 'constitution' of Western monasticism, drawn up by Benedict, means a lot to trappists. In Koningshoeven, too, guests can retreat for a few days into an atmosphere of prayer, silence and reflection. This can be done on an individual basis or as a group (maximum 20 persons), who can also bring their own director with them. The Guest House has 29 simply furnished. For groups, there are several (large or small) meeting rooms available.
Silence
Silence, which is so important for monks, should be respected both in the monastery itself as well as in the areas around the monastery. For this reason, breakfast and dinner are taken in silence in the Guest House dining room, and silence in general is observed after 9:00 PM. Even though guests do live apart from the monks during their stay in the monastery, the monastic community really wants them to join in the celebration of some of the prayer services, including the daily Eucharist. Reflection
The monastery is surrounded by woods and farmland where one can enjoy taking a walk. Guests have free access to the woods and to certain areas in the monastic gardens.
Books about conversion, prayer and the spiritual life are available in a small library. With the exception of the big feast days of the Church, the meals are vegetarian. Special diets can be accommodated only to a limited extent.
